Output 73ef33bbd2481d8b21cd089555211ea059176033686a96e871df2cc5fcaf3f61:1

value
2482767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b6c17b42486f96075f2d500ba5453392fcd1f72 OP_EQUALVERIFY OP_CHECKSIG
address
16RCMiw8jxiLR8T7aprmt6Zx3sGkwND7Lx
transaction
73ef33bbd2481d8b21cd089555211ea059176033686a96e871df2cc5fcaf3f61
spent
true